Postby Magellan » Tue Jul 02, 2019 2:34 pm

Seems like the Crown was unable to put to bed the possibility Watherston was acting in self-defense.

From the ABC's report:

In delivering her verdict, Justice Anne Bampton accepted that Mr Watherston inflicted the punch that caused Mr Hanley's death.

"The punch by Mr Watherston constituted an unlawful physical assault upon the deceased carried out in circumstances where a reasonable person would have realised that he was exposing the deceased to an appreciable risk of serious injury," she said, in her written reasons for verdict.

However, she said the prosecution had not satisfied her beyond reasonable doubt that she should reject Mr Watherston's version of events.

"The prosecution has not excluded as a reasonable possibility that Mr Watherston, when confronted by Mr Hanley at approximately 5:20 am on 10 December 2017, fought back because he believed he had to, and that that belief was reasonable and genuine, and that his conduct was proportional to the threat he perceived," Justice Bampton said.
